Relations after Menstruation before Bath

Answered as per Hanafi Fiqh by Askmufti.co.za

Q: Can marital relations be restarted after menstruation period, before taking bath?

A: If the lady has a full ten days of menstruation then it will be permissible for her to have a sexual relation with her husband before bathing.

If her usual menstruation is less then ten days, e.g. five days, six days, etc. then in this case she is not allowed to have a sexual relation until she has a bath. In this case a sexual relation will be permissible if one Salaah time passes without her bathing. After one Salaah time passes and the Salaah becomes Qadhaa on her then it will be permissible. She should remember that staying in that condition without bathing and missing a Salaah is a major sin.

Allah Ta’aala knows best.
